Taxonomy
Pharellidae was named by Stoliczka (1870). It is extant.
It was reranked as the subfamily Pharellinae by Bouchet et al. (2010), Carter et al. (2011).
It was assigned to Tellinoidea by Nevesskaja (2009); to Pharidae by Bouchet et al. (2010); and to Solenidae by Carter et al. (2011).
